Children Of Blood & Bone Trailer Reveals Paramount’s Epic Fantasy Adaptation Of Best-Selling Novel

The fantasy film Children of Blood and Bone brings magic to life.

At CinemaCon, Paramount Pictures debuted the trailer for its movie adaptation of Tomi Adeyemi’s 2018 fantasy novel, Children of Blood and Bone. The film will be directed by Gina Prince-Bythewood, who previously directed The Woman King and The Old Guard. Prince-Bythewood and stars Thuso Mbedu, Damson Idris, Amandla Stenberg, Chiwetel Ejiofor, and Regina King all appeared at CinemaCon to promote the film.

This film takes place in the African fantasy kingdom of Orïsha, where a young woman, played by Thuso Mbedu, embarks on a journey to restore magic that was taken from her ancestors. She’s joined by her brother, played by Tosin Cole, and the king’s children as they fight against a ruling power. The actors and director recently discussed the upcoming movie with fans.

Gina Prince-Bythewood is co-writing the screenplay with author Tomi Adeyemi. The film will star Cynthia Erivo, Lashana Lynch, Zackary Momoh, Richard Mofe-Damijo, and Idris Elba. It’s currently planned for release on January 15, 2027. Based on a novel series, this project is expected to become a large-scale fantasy franchise for Paramount Pictures, after spending eight years searching for a studio home.
